ABSTRACT

In this study we aimed to evaluate the effect of Trichostrongylus colubriformis infection on digesta passage rate, rumen fermentation and lamb performance. Eighteen three-month-old Santa Ines castrated male lambs (16.9 ±â€¯1.43 kg of body weight) were randomly distributed in two experimental treatments: Infected with T. colubriformis (I, n = 9) and Uninfected (U, n = 9). The I lambs received a total of 45,000 L3 larvae of T. colubriformis (5,000 infective larvae, three times per week for three weeks). Daily feed intake was assessed using the I lambs as a reference for their respective pairs on the U group (pair-fed). Weight, body condition score and faeces (stool) samples were obtained every 15 days for 75 days. In both treatments, faecal egg count (FEC), digesta passage rate, rumen fermentation parameters, protozoa count and short chain fatty acids (SCFA) were evaluated. The lambs presented moderate infection (FEC = 620). The retention time of the digesta in the rumen-reticulum segment was lower (P < 0.05) in I lambs. The I lambs presented no inappetence, however, lower concentrations of total SCFA and butyrate, while higher acetate concentration were observed in these lambs (P < 0.05). The present findings highlight that T. colubriformis infection decreased the retention time (solid and liquid content) of the digesta in the rumen-reticulum, as well as negatively affected lamb growth.

ABSTRACT

In order to evaluate whether ovarian volume, presence and diameter of the corpus luteum (CL) have effects on the number and quality of bovine recovered oocytes, 110 ovaries were obtained from the slaughterhouse. Cumulus oocytes complex were aspirated and evaluated under stereomicroscope. Oocytes were counted and classified according to their quality (Grades I, II, III and IV). Ovarian volume was weakly correlated to the number of good quality oocytes (P < 0.05). Ovaries with CL showed greater numbers of good quality oocytes than ovaries without CL (P < 0.05). Further, presence of CL and its diameter positively influenced the probability of recovering good quality oocytes (P < 0.05). In conclusion, ovarian volume is not a good parameter itself to predict important ovarian characteristics; moreover, analysis of CL, its presence and diameter, may be a good tool to improve efficiency on in vitro embryo production programs.
